First United Methodist Church of Elgin strives to be an open and welcoming congregation, while developing relationships with the broader community in order to show the love of Jesus Christ to others. The United Methodist Church is known for having “open hearts, open minds, and open doors”. We recognize that part of that “open-ness” is not waiting for others to find us, but for us to be intentional

in reaching out to help meet the needs of a hurting world. While FUMC Elgin endeavors to find new life in Christ daily, we are also thankful for our rich 130+ year history in Elgin. We offer traditional and contemporary worship services, as well as a communion service (open to all) every Sunday. Our mid-week worship service on Wednesday evenings is also a communion service open to all. We are one part of the Body of Christ, and desire to reach upward and outward in ministry and growth. You are welcome to rest with us, or serve with us, depending on your present situation or need.

"My soul magnifies the Lord,
and my spirit rejoices in God my Savior,
for he has looked with favor on the lowly state of his servant" - Luke 1:47-48

In these verses of praise, often called The Magnificat, Mary expresses her joy in being seen and loved by God. The Magnificat reminds us that God notices those the world often overlooks and brings hope to humble hearts.

Join us in prayer for people in Simi Valley, California, who are currently evacuating due to the rapidly-spreading Sandy Fire.

The fire has burned over 720 acres since this morning, and strong winds in the area continue to put the greater area at risk.

We pray especially for the firefighters and first responders working quickly to contain the fire and assist those impacted.

UMCOR is prepared to support the California-Pacific Conference of the United Methodist Church in their response efforts to this disaster.
